thinkpad-acpi: add quirklist engine

Add a quirklist engine suitable for matching ThinkPad firmware,
and change the code to use it.

/*
* Quirk handling helpers
*
* ThinkPad IDs and versions seen in the field so far
* are two-characters from the set [0-9A-Z], i.e. base 36.
*
* We use values well outside that range as specials.
*/
#define TPACPI_MATCH_ANY 0xffffU
#define TPACPI_MATCH_UNKNOWN 0U
/* TPID('1', 'Y') == 0x5931 */
#define TPID(__c1, __c2) (((__c2) << 8) | (__c1))
#define TPACPI_Q_IBM(__id1, __id2, __quirk) \
{ .vendor = PCI_VENDOR_ID_IBM, \
.bios = TPID(__id1, __id2), \
.ec = TPACPI_MATCH_ANY, \
.quirks = (__quirk) }
#define TPACPI_Q_LNV(__id1, __id2, __quirk) \
{ .vendor = PCI_VENDOR_ID_LENOVO, \
.bios = TPID(__id1, __id2), \
.ec = TPACPI_MATCH_ANY, \
.quirks = (__quirk) }
struct tpacpi_quirk {
unsigned int vendor;
u16 bios;
u16 ec;
unsigned long quirks;
};
/**
* tpacpi_check_quirks() - search BIOS/EC version on a list
* @qlist: array of &struct tpacpi_quirk
* @qlist_size: number of elements in @qlist
*
* Iterates over a quirks list until one is found that matches the
* ThinkPad's vendor, BIOS and EC model.
*
* Returns 0 if nothing matches, otherwise returns the quirks field of
* the matching &struct tpacpi_quirk entry.
*
* The match criteria is: vendor, ec and bios much match.
*/
static unsigned long __init tpacpi_check_quirks(
const struct tpacpi_quirk *qlist,
unsigned int qlist_size)
{
while (qlist_size) {
if ((qlist->vendor == thinkpad_id.vendor ||
qlist->vendor == TPACPI_MATCH_ANY) &&
(qlist->bios == thinkpad_id.bios_model ||
qlist->bios == TPACPI_MATCH_ANY) &&
(qlist->ec == thinkpad_id.ec_model ||
qlist->ec == TPACPI_MATCH_ANY))
return qlist->quirks;
qlist_size--;
qlist++;
}
return 0;
}
